WoltLab Community Framework

aus Wikipedia, der freien Enzyklopädie
Zur Navigation springen Zur Suche springen
WoltLab Community Framework
Basisdaten

Entwickler WoltLab GmbH
Aktuelle Version 3.1.3 pl 1
(22. Mai 2018)
Betriebssystem plattformunabhängig
Programmier­sprache PHP
Kategorie Webframework
Lizenz LGPL (Freie Software)
deutschsprachig ja
woltlab.com

WoltLab Community Framework (WCF) ist ein Webframework, auch Community Framework genannt. Es bietet eine einfache Administration und eine überschaubare Oberfläche. Das WCF beinhaltet das sogenannte Templatescripting, welches der Template-Engine Smarty nachempfunden wurde, und besitzt ein dynamisches Gruppensystem.

Bekannt wurde das WCF durch die Forensoftware WoltLab Burning Board ab der Version 3, welche vom selben Hersteller WoltLab GmbH stammt.

Durch die Lizenzierung des WCF in die Lizenzart LGPL kann nun jeder Entwickler dieses System im Rahmen der LGPL-Lizenz in seinen eigenen Produkten verwenden. Ein Entwickler muss sein Produkt nicht zwangsläufig in derselben Lizenzart vertreiben wie das WCF.

Entwickelt wurde das WCF komplett objektorientiert in PHP 5 und liefert die Unterstützung für modulartige Pakete.

Kritisiert wird die fehlende Dokumentation, die einen leichten Einstieg ermöglichen würde. Es existiert lediglich eine technische Referenz.

Seit dem 14. Juli 2011 wird das WCF 2 auf GitHub[1] öffentlich entwickelt. Entwickler können so die Änderungen leichter verfolgen und eigene Ideen aktiv mit einbringen.

Aktuelle Versionen

[Bearbeiten | Quelltext bearbeiten]
Legende:
Ältere Version; nicht mehr unterstützt
Ältere Version; noch unterstützt
Aktuelle Version
Aktuelle Vorabversion
Zukünftige Version
Version Codename Veröffentlichung
Ältere Version; nicht mehr unterstützt: 1.0.0 Horizon 25. Juli 2007
Ältere Version; nicht mehr unterstützt: 1.0.11 7. Mai 2009
Ältere Version; nicht mehr unterstützt: 1.1.0 Tempest 14. Oktober 2009
Ältere Version; nicht mehr unterstützt: 1.1.10 pl 1 August 2013
Ältere Version; nicht mehr unterstützt: 2.0.0 Maelstrom 12. Dezember 2013
Ältere Version; nicht mehr unterstützt: 2.0.15 pl 1 6. April 2017[2][3]
Ältere Version; nicht mehr unterstützt: 2.1.0 Typhoon 1. März 2015
Ältere Version; nicht mehr unterstützt: 2.1.14 6. April 2017[4]
Ältere Version; noch unterstützt: 3.0.0 Vortex 11. Januar 2017[5]
Ältere Version; noch unterstützt: 3.0.15 pl 1 22. Mai 2018
Ältere Version; noch unterstützt: 3.0.21 4. April 2019[6]
Ältere Version; noch unterstützt: 3.1.0 Tornado 28. Februar 2018[7]
Ältere Version; noch unterstützt: 3.1.3 pl 1 22. Mai 2018[8]
Ältere Version; noch unterstützt: 3.1.9 4. April 2019[6]
Aktuelle Version: 5.2.0 Huricane 29. Dezember 2019[9]
Aktuelle Version: 5.3.0 11. November 2020[10]
Aktuelle Version: 5.4.0 15. Juli 2021[11]
Aktuelle Version: 5.5.0 6. Juli 2022[12]

WoltLab Community

[Bearbeiten | Quelltext bearbeiten]

Den offiziellen Anlaufpunkt für das WCF bildete bis 2011 die „WoltLab Community“, kurz WCom, in der sich Entwickler über technische Details und Kunden über die gewünschten Endanwendungen und Erweiterungen informieren konnten. Danach wurde sie durch den WoltLab Plugin-Store ersetzt, die auch das Anbieten von kommerziellen Plugins/Endanwendungen ermöglicht. Das Support-Forum wurde mit dem Community-Forum zusammengelegt und fungiert seitdem unter dem Namen WoltLab Community Forum.

Die WCom stellte einen eigenen Paketserver bereit, der es Endverbrauchern ermöglichte, zentral Anwendungen für das WCF online zu installieren.

Einzelnachweise

[Bearbeiten | Quelltext bearbeiten]
  1. https://github.com/WoltLab/WCF
  2. Alexander Ebert: Patch Day 6. April 2017. 6. April 2017, abgerufen am 10. April 2017.
  3. Alexander Ebert: Burning Board 3.0 – Einstellung der Unterstützung. 4. Februar 2014, abgerufen am 27. Mai 2018.
  4. Alexander Ebert: Burning Board 3.1 – Einstellung der Unterstützung. 23. Oktober 2015, abgerufen am 27. Mai 2018.
  5. Alexander Ebert: WoltLab Suite 3.0 Veröffentlichung. 11. Januar 2017, abgerufen am 27. Mai 2018.
  6. a b Alexander Ebert: Patch Day 2019-04-04. 4. April 2019, abgerufen am 6. Januar 2020.
  7. Alexander Ebert: WoltLab Suite 3.1 Veröffentlichung. 28. Februar 2018, abgerufen am 27. Mai 2018.
  8. Alexander Ebert: Patch-Day 22. Mai 2018. 22. Mai 2018, abgerufen am 27. Mai 2018.
  9. Alexander Ebert: WoltLab Suite 5.2 Veröffentlichung. 29. Dezember 2019, abgerufen am 6. Januar 2020.
  10. Alexander Ebert: WoltLab Suite 5.3 Veröffentlichung. 11. November 2020, abgerufen am 8. September 2022.
  11. Alexander Ebert: WoltLab Suite 5.4 Veröffentlichung. 15. Juli 2021, abgerufen am 8. September 2022.
  12. Alexander Ebert: WoltLab Suite 5.5 Veröffentlichung. 6. Juli 2022, abgerufen am 8. September 2022.